For dates of death on or after July 1. 1994 and before January 1, 1995, the t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ers to or for the use of the surviving spouse is 3%
[72 P.Ss 9916 (a) (1.1) (i)].
For dates of death on or after January 1. 1995, the t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ers to or for the use of the surviving spouse is 0% [72 P.S. S 9116 (a) (1.1) (ii)]
The statute does not exempt a transfer to a surviving spouse from'tax, and the statutory requirements for disclosure of assets and filing a tax return are still applicable even if
the surviving spouse is the only beneficiary.
For dates of death on or after July 1,2000:
The t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ers from a deceased child twenty-one years of age or younger at death to or for the use of a natural parent, an adoptive parent,
or a stepparent of the child is 0% [72 P.S. S 9116(a)(1.2)).
The tax rate imposed on the net vaiue of transfers to or for the use of the decedent's lineai beneficiaries is 4.5%, except as noted in 72 P.S. S 9116(1.2) [72 P.S S 9116(a)(1)).
The tax rate imposed on the net value of transfers to or for the use of the decedent's siblings is 12% (72 P.S. S 9116(a)(1.3)]. A sibling is defined, under Section 9102, as an
individual who has at least one parent in common with the decedent, whether by blood or adoption.
